Osaki Japanese Restaurant

Osaki Japanese Restaurant in Hays, Kansas, is known for its authentic Japanese cuisine that delights customers with every visit. With a rating of 4.4 based on 426 reviews, Osaki offers a menu that blends traditional Japanese flavors with modern twists. Customers rave about the noodle dishes, soup options, and a wide variety of delightful choices. The restaurant's ambiance is highlighted by traditional Japanese decor, including beautiful paper fans, creating an immersive dining experience. Osaki's strengths lie in its fast service and a diverse selection of beverages, including great beer, cocktails, and tea. Customers appreciate the quality of food that justifies the price range of $10-$20.
